Direct Entry (DE) Requirements for Mining Engineering
Without wasting much time, the direct entry requirements to study Mining Engineering are:
(i) ‘A’ level passes in any two of Mathematics, Physics and Chemistry.
(ii) ND (upper credit) in Mining Engr./ Mineral Resources and Geological Study in addition to ‘O’ level requirements
Special Requirements (Waiver) Remarks
(i) FUTA accepts ND at Upper Credit Level or its equivalent in Mining or Mineral Resources Engineering or related discipline from recognized institutions or ‘Good passes at the General Certificate of Education (Advanced Level) or its equivalent in at least two of the following subjects: Chemistry, Physics and Mathematics.
(ii) UNIJOS requires two ‘A’ level or IJMB passes in Chemistry, Physics and Mathematics. It also accepts ND (credit level) in Mining Engineering/Mineral Resources Engineering or a closely related discipline from a recognised institution may be considered provided the candidate has credit pass in Mathematics at O’ level
Note that the above direct entry requirements may only apply to Mining Engineering under the faculty of Engineering, Environment and Technology. If the Mining Engineering you intend in studying is in another faculty, the requirements for direct entry admission may be different from the one on this page.
